Atlanta Locksmith Llc located in GA
Atlanta Locksmith LLC
3200 Lenox Road Northeast Suite d107Atlanta, GA 30324
(770) 400-9781
Visit Website
Share Atlanta Locksmith LLC
Searching for a trustworthy locksmith near you in Atlanta, GA? Then you have come to the right place. Atlanta Locksmith’s entire business is based locally in Atlanta Georgia, so we can change and repair locks fast
myLaborJOB.com Customer Reviews for Atlanta Locksmith LLC